Radhika Apte discusses her interest in sex comedies after appearing in Varun Dhawan’s Badlapur in an interview. While she stated that she has no objections to the genre, she believes that such films are derogatory to women. She has stated that she will not take part in projects that celebrate women’s jokes.
In Badlapur, Radhika Apte plays Vinay Pathak’s wife. In one scene, she strips naked in order to save her husband from Varun Dhawan. Radhika claimed she was approached after the film’s release for roles in sex comedies, which she denied.
“I believe a couple of sex comedies were offered to me after Badlapur,” Radhika said when asked why she would turn down a big-budget film. I have no problem with sex comedies. Hunterrr (2015) could be classified as a sex comedy as well. However, the type of sex comedies that have previously been produced can be very derogatory to women and very objectified. They objectify women, and the satire irritates me. As a result, I avoid doing it.”
Radhika went on to say that for big-budget films, timing is often an issue. She went on to say that the script heavily influences the intention of a sex-comedy film. “If you read the script, you’ll know what the movie is about.” And the kind of jokes that are told. I don’t mind a film in which a chauvinist male character makes sexist jokes about women. But you’re trying to show something else; there’s a story behind it, and it transforms into something else. But if you start making a movie out of those jokes, I’m not going to be a part of it,” she reasoned.
Radhika Apte was most recently seen in the film Vikram Vedha, alongside Hrithik Roshan and Saif Ali Khan. In the film, she played Saif’s wife, a lawyer by profession. Her next appearance will be in Monica, O My Darling, a Netflix original film.
